The HUSS Top Spins are starting to die like crazy. The problem is that they don't age well at all. There's too many parts to keep up on, they almost always have features chopped off of them, and their structures have been prone to cracking and corroding.

 

You would have to think that soon HUSS will come out with a second gen top spin like they did with the Condor and Enterprise.
